But saying that the original is not a horror movie I find downright baffling. The combination of the genuine danger the character represents with the uncanny imagery generated by his invisibility - and, on top of that, the implicit existential horror of finding oneself no longer visible - strikes me as quite definitively horror.

Invislble Woman was already an Invisible Man in name only film anyway cause the original is a screwball comedy about a fired department store model who uses her invisibility to get revenge on her old boss. Only way this might work out is to take a similar route but I doubt this is something Universal will want.
